The reason a shorter deadline can improve the work
Available time is absorbed rather than used. Most of what fills a long schedule is elaboration that adds cost without adding value.

Completion times are systematically underestimated because plans are built from the specific case rather than from comparable past cases, so long allocations carry buffers that get consumed by additions no one had to justify.
A report allotted six weeks is delivered in six weeks, at forty pages, with an appendix nobody opens. The same report allotted nine days is eleven pages, says the same thing, and is read by everyone it was written for.
What everyone sees
Time is treated as an input that improves output monotonically — more of it, better result. That holds while the additional time is spent on unresolved problems. It stops holding once the problems are resolved, because the remaining time is spent on the only activities still available: elaboration, restatement and defensive detail.
What is actually happening
Parkinson’s formulation, that work expands to fill the time available, was offered as an observation about administrative growth rather than as a controlled finding, and it should be read as a description rather than a result. What supports the mechanism experimentally is planning research: Buehler, Griffin and Ross found systematic underestimation of completion times across tasks, with people producing schedules based on a plan for the specific case while neglecting how comparable past tasks actually went. Long allocations therefore contain a buffer sized by that error, and buffers are not held idle — they are consumed by additions that survive because nothing forces a decision about their value. Shortening the allocation removes the buffer and forces the prioritisation that would otherwise be deferred.
Why it stays hidden
The improvement hides because the discarded material is invisible in the short version and visible in the long one. Forty pages demonstrably contains more work than eleven, and effort is what reviewers can see. Nobody assesses the appendix against the cost of the reader’s attention, because that cost appears in no budget.
Long schedules are filled by elaboration nobody had to justify. A shorter one forces the prioritisation that would otherwise never happen.
